EL PASO, Texas Dental surgeon Edgar Salazar stood a few feet from slow-moving traffic on an international bridge fretting about the U.S. clients who've stopped coming to his practice amid what the Trump administration has called a U.S. border "crisis."
Clients are postponing appointments or have stopped coming altogether to avoid the traffic backups on the bridges that connect El Paso and Ciudad Juarez, Mexico. Some fear they'll get stuck on the Mexican side of the border, he said.
"It's causing stress because you don't know what's going to happen, when they are going to issue an order" to shut down the border, said Salazar, whose business is in Ciudad Juarez, Mexico, which is across the border from El Paso.
Residents, business people and advocates working with immigrants are feeling the strain amid President Donald Trump's threats to shut down the border and issue threats and deadlines over the past week, but White House staff has wavered on certainty and deadlines.
On Thursday, Trump said he's giving Mexico a "one-year" warning to deter migrants heading to the United States and control the drug flow. He threatened to impose tariffs on cars Mexico exports to the United States.
While the president's threats have loomed, the administration has reduced staffing at ports of entry, closing vehicle lanes for cross border traffic and slowing the inspection process in response to hundreds of migrants arriving daily to the El Paso-southern New Mexico border area.
